Corporate Punishment has announced the signing of Des Moines, Iowa’s premier ON A PALE HORSE. The group’s guitarist Josh Brainard was once a member of SLIPKNOT and played on their first two records, Mate. Feed. Kill. Repeat (1996) and the self-titled Roadrunner debut (1999), while vocalist Aaron Peltz was was previously in DOWN.THE.SUN.
ON A PALE HORSE’s new album, A Generation of Vipers, was produced by Warren Riker (Crowbar, Down, Cathedral) and executive-produced by SLIPKNOT’s Paul Gray, and is scheduled for release on August 7. A song from the CD, “Sound the Alarm”, is available for streaming on the Corporate Punishment MySpace.
ON A PALE HORSE has been added to the Corporate Punishment stage at Milwaukee Metalfest XIX, set to take place this weekend (May 11-12) at the Waukesha Expo Center in Waukesha, WI.
